GreatSchools Rating
The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.

Elk Grove Charter School is a charter school for students in grades 7-12 in Elk Grove, CA and is served by the Elk Grove Unified School District in California. Annual tuition is $0. The school has a total enrollment of 244 and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 22:1. Academic records show that 22% of students achieve proficiency in math, and 52% are proficient in reading. Elk Grove Charter School has received feedback and ratings, with a Niche grade of A- and a GreatSchools Rating of 4 out of 10. The average GPA is 3.27, and the graduation rate is 95.4%.
